Output 3373367d1589de94e26ef2c39a17dd36aa86606c88736819e15d9ca7b62360f9:0

value
18951
script pubkey
OP_0 OP_PUSHBYTES_20 2eab55825a02a2b163052eb7b81d5b738d6c1cf3
address
bc1q9644tqj6q23tzcc996mms82mwwxkc88nz6t3rp
transaction
3373367d1589de94e26ef2c39a17dd36aa86606c88736819e15d9ca7b62360f9
spent
true